Watch Sofascore’s 15th Birthday Video

Sofascore is celebrating 15 years. A journey that started as a small live score web project built by two friends in Zagreb has grown into a global sports platform used by millions. Over the years, the product evolved, the team expanded, and fans helped shape what Sofascore is today: fast results, clean stats, and a place where sports moments live in real time.
To mark the milestone, we created a special video that looks back at what made these 15 years memorable. It brings together the features we built, people who helped us grow, and the community that stayed with us along the way.
You’ll also see birthday wishes from Luka Modrić, Peter Schmeichel, Stipe Miočić, Kate Scott, Eva Murati, Pete Radovich and others who’ve been part of our story. And yes — we included bloopers from shooting. Fifteen years deserve a bit of fun.
